How Orion Care unlocked business growth through shared staffing

Orion care, an NDIS registered provider offering Specialist Disability Accommodation (SDA) and services in South Australia and Victoria, has 225 staff spread across 8 Supported Independent Living (SIL) and 25 SDA locations. As they've grown, maintaining consistent and high-quality support for their clients has become paramount.

In facing this challenge, Orion Care turned to Hireup for Providers to complement their own recruitment efforts and ensure uninterrupted service delivery.

Addressing challenges

Orion Care's journey with Hireup stemmed from several pressing challenges:

  1. Need for agency staff: The growing demand for their services required additional staffing support beyond their existing workforce.
  2. Service continuity and quality: Engaging agency staff often led to inconsistencies in service delivery and quality, impacting client satisfaction.
  3. Training and preparation: Substitute workers lacked adequate training and preparation, failing to meet the specific needs of Orion Care's clients.

These challenges resulted in increased complaints and incidents, higher overtime costs, elevated staff burnout rates, and accommodation managers having to cover shift gaps overnight.

A solution to support their growth

Partnering with Hireup for Providers offered Orion Care a comprehensive staffing solution that supported their growth trajectory. By gaining direct access to Hireup's workforce and receiving prompt assistance from the Hireup for Providers team, Orion Care could seamlessly manage their staffing needs while focusing on recruitment efforts.

Key aspects of how Hireup facilitated Orion Care's operations:

  1. Access to a dedicated Relationship Manager: Orion Care benefits from having a dedicated relationship manager from Hireup, providing day-to-day support for filling last-minute shifts and shortlisting new workers for ongoing roles.
  2. Compliance and safety support: Hireup assists Orion Care in meeting compliance and safety obligations, including pre-shift briefings and sharing house profiles to ensure workers are well-prepared for their assignments.
  3. Recruitment opportunities: Orion Care has successfully recruited three workers through Hireup's direct employment policy, with plans for further recruitment to bolster their workforce.

The collaboration with Hireup has yielded tangible benefits for Orion Care:

  • Maintained profitability: Despite ongoing recruitment efforts, Orion Care has managed to maintain profitability, thanks to the support provided by Hireup for filling temporary staffing gaps.
  • Reduced unfilled services: With more consistent access to workers and support in finding suitable replacements, Orion Care has seen a reduction in unfilled services and buddy shifts.
  • Increased team engagement: By improving client ratios and recruiting new permanent staff, Orion Care has seen a boost in team engagement and morale.
  • Seen a reduction in overtime costs: Since utilising Hireup for Providers, Orion Care has witnessed a decrease in overtime costs, contributing to improved financial efficiency.
  • A more flexible staffing solution: Orion Care now benefits from a more flexible staffing solution, supported by a dedicated relationship manager from Hireup. This enhanced flexibility allows for better adaptation to fluctuating staffing needs and ensures seamless service provision.
  • Last minute and complex shift covers: Orion Care can now rely on Hireup for last-minute and complex shift covers. With assistance from Hireup's team, suitable workers are promptly identified and selected, ensuring continuity of care for clients even in challenging circumstances.

Pari Shrimali, National Business Development and Growth Manager at Orion Care, says “Using Hireup for Providers gives us the confidence to grow in other areas while recruiting our own staff. We’ve been impressed with the experienced and professional staff we’ve connected with. I couldn’t tell the difference between Hireup staff and our own staff.”
